Madison Civil Air Defense Ground Observer Corps Award
Forrest J. Carleen, Minneapolis (right), district representative of the Channel Master Corporation, is presented a plaque for being "the outstanding post in the eastern air defense post" of the Madison Civil Air Patrol by four representatives. Left to right are, Mrs. Maurice B. (Miriam) Wigderson, 7 Frederick Circle; Constance Stolen, 1504 Edgehill Drive; Angus McVicar, 724 Conklin Place; and Stephen Bartholomew, 836 Oak Street. They represented the women, girls, men and boys in the GOC, respectively. |
